Chet Nuneta
Today composed of three singers from Spain, France and Italy, a Franco-Moroccan percussionist and a Basque percussionist with multiple influences, CHET NUNETA presented on stage its new repertoire from its third and last album Agora (self-produced, 2016 – Inouïe Distribution).
CHET NUNETA is fully in line with the new traditional music of the world through its singular expression, here and now in this agora of polyphonic rhythms and songs.
Faithful to a spirit rather than a form, CHET NUNETA invites the spectator into a musical universe at the borders of theatrical and dance expressions, because the group has always had a physical approach to singing and rhythm. Beyond the voice, it is the bodies that resonate, inviting the audience to a real musical show.
Agora is a co-production Chet Nuneta / Le Chantier (Centre de création des nouvelles musiques traditionnelles et musique du monde) / Association Le Grain à Moudre with the support of ARDC La Maline and Art’ Cade (Scène Ariègeoise de musiques actuelles).
